The path to 100% renewable energy
With 90% of the electricity used by Amazon from renewable energy sources, the company is already very close to its goal of using 100% renewable energy by 2025. This is thanks to over 400 wind and solar projects worldwide. This should also be a wake-up call for sellers to critically review the energy sources in their supply chain.
Electrical and sustainable delivery options
With an impressive fleet of over 9,000 electric delivery vehicles, Amazon is sending a clear signal. Tip: Consider how you can make your own deliveries more environmentally friendly, for example by using local courier services with electric vehicles.
Less waste and improved packaging
Amazon has reduced its use of single-use plastic by 11.6% and is using lighter, more flexible packaging options. A great example that should also inspire smaller sellers. After all, less packaging not only saves resources but also costs.

AWS relies on data centers with lower carbon footprints
With a carbon footprint drop of up to 80% compared to on-premises workloads, AWS shows how cloud computing can contribute to sustainability. A clear advantage for all those who want to expand their businesses online.
Promoting sustainable product decisions
Amazon's Climate Pledge Friendly (CPF) program makes it easier for customers to identify sustainable products. Consider how you can design your products to meet these or similar standards.
